Best Time to Visit Andaman with Family
Choosing the right season plays a major role in family comfort.
October to May (Best Season)
This is one of the best times to visit with families. The weather is ideal, and there are fewer rough seas, with everything functioning properly regarding sightseeing and water sports. Most Andaman holiday packages are designed around this season.
June to September (Monsoon Season)
This period is quieter and greener, but ferry services and water activities may be limited.Â

Places you can visit
Here are the 3 Important places you are probably looking to explore.
- Port Blair: The Main Hub
Port Blair connects all major islands by air and sea. It acts as the base for sightseeing and ferry travel.

- Havelock Island (Swaraj Dweep)
Havelock Island is one of the most stunning Islands here in the Andaman. From Sunsets to different types of activities, it is amazing for everything.
It is famous for:
- Radhanagar Beach
- resortsÂ
- sunriseÂ
- cyclingÂ
- Neil Island (Shaheed Dweep)
Neil Island is best for travellers who loves a more slower pace in life. Whether you are going for a long walk or just there for cycling, this Island offers you with everything.
It is known for:
- Natural rock formations
- Calm beaches
- Slower pace of life
Families and couples love Neil Island for its relaxed atmosphere.

Transportation and Local Travel
Travel in Andaman involves a combination of cabs and ferries. Private cabs are commonly used for families. Inter-island ferries are scheduled and safe for travellers.
Booking transport while planning helps you avoid confusion and delays.
